What are the Benefits of Using School Books in Education?
School books are essential tools in both classroom learning and home education, serving as foundational resources that provide students with the knowledge they need across various subjects. They are commonly utilized in lessons on literacy, mathematics, science, and social studies, enriching the curriculum by offering structured content and diverse perspectives on each topic. Teachers often incorporate school books into their lesson plans to facilitate guided reading, support project-based learning, or enhance subject-specific discussions. By integrating these books into their instruction, educators can create an engaging learning environment that promotes not only comprehension but also critical thinking skills among students.
In addition to daily lessons, school books can be effectively used in a variety of classroom projects. For example, students might conduct book reports, construct thematic displays, or engage in literature circles where they explore narratives collaboratively. These projects encourage deeper engagement with the material and help students develop their analytical and communication skills. Furthermore, combining school books with other classroom supplies, such as art materials, technology tools, and manipulatives, can lead to innovative learning experiences. For instance, educators may choose to pair literature with creative arts to allow students to illustrate scenes or characters, thereby reinforcing their understanding of the text while fostering creativity.

What ages and schools are school books from Really Good Stuff best suited for?
School Books from Really Good Stuff are designed primarily for students in preschool through fifth grade, catering to a diverse range of educational settings, including public, private, and homeschool environments. For preschoolers, these books offer fundamental literacy skills through engaging illustrations and simple narratives, fostering a love for reading right from the beginning. As students progress to kindergarten and first grade, the materials introduce phonics and early reading strategies, providing critical building blocks for literacy development. In second and third grades, the content shifts to promote comprehension and critical thinking, encouraging students to make connections and express their ideas clearly. Finally, fourth and fifth graders benefit from more complex texts that challenge their reasoning and analytical skills, preparing them for academic success and fostering a lifelong love of learning. Overall, School Books from Really Good Stuff support age-appropriate learning objectives while making reading enjoyable and relevant for each grade level.
